The Hard Deadline: What Ends and When
Microsoft’s lifecycle calendar is unwavering: the final cumulative security update for Windows 10 Home, Pro, and most mainstream editions arrives on October 14, 2025. After that, no more quality fixes, no more mitigation of newly discovered vulnerabilities, and no more standard technical support. Devices won’t suddenly brick—they’ll boot and run—but their attack surface will widen with every subsequent Patch Tuesday that passes them by.
The company has carved out one narrow consumer lifeline: the Windows 10 Consumer Extended Security Updates (ESU) program. For a fee or through specific enrollment actions, individuals can receive critical and important security patches for one additional year, until October 13, 2026. It’s a temporary bridge, not a permanent home, and it comes with strings attached.
The Security Reality: Why This Isn’t Business as Usual
Security is the core reason for the hard cutoff. Without ongoing OS‑level patches, antivirus software and endpoint agents can only do so much. Signature updates and behavioral heuristics might catch some malware, but they can’t plug holes in the kernel or driver layers that Microsoft patched for Windows 11. Historical precedent is chilling: the WannaCry ransomware outbreak in 2017 exploited a vulnerability in unpatched Windows systems to spread globally in hours, crippling hospitals, businesses, and government agencies. A similar, if not larger, risk looms as attackers know exactly when Windows 10 support drops.
For individual users, the dangers are concrete. Banking trojans, ransomware that locks personal files, and credential‑stealing exploits all thrive on unpatched systems. Without Microsoft’s monthly security updates, a single zero‑day flaw in the operating system could be weaponized against millions of PCs with no simple fix available. In regulated industries—finance, healthcare, government—running unsupported software can violate compliance mandates, opening the door to legal liability and audit failures.
The Windows 11 Hardware Barrier: Who Gets Left Behind?
Upgrading to Windows 11 is the obvious long‑term solution, but Microsoft’s strict hardware requirements erect a formidable wall. TPM 2.0, UEFI with Secure Boot, a compatible 64‑bit CPU (generally Intel 8th‑gen or newer, or AMD Ryzen 2000 series and later), 4 GB RAM, and 64 GB storage are non‑negotiable. These security features lay a foundation for modern protections like virtualization‑based security and memory integrity, but they also render millions of capable Windows 10 PCs ineligible.
The PC Health Check tool is the official arbiter: run it, and you’ll quickly see if your machine passes. In many cases, enabling TPM or Secure Boot in the BIOS can flip the switch, but for older CPUs or motherboards lacking the hardware entirely, no amount of tweaking will help. Community workarounds like Flyby11, Tiny11, and other bypass scripts have emerged, offering to shoehorn Windows 11 onto unsupported hardware. These methods carry real risks—driver instabilities, future update failures, and a complete lack of official support—and are best left to tinkering enthusiasts, not mission‑critical machines.
The ESU Safety Net: How to Enroll and What It Covers
Microsoft’s consumer ESU program is designed to be a stopgap, not a long‑term solution. For a one‑time payment of roughly $30 USD (local pricing may vary), users can extend critical security updates for one year. There are also free enrollment paths: enabling Windows Backup settings sync to a Microsoft Account, or redeeming 1,000 Microsoft Rewards points. The program covers only updates rated “Critical” or “Important” by the Microsoft Security Response Center, delivered through Windows Update. No new features, no non‑security fixes, and no full technical support come with it. For enterprises, separate, more expensive commercial ESU agreements provide longer runway, but the consumer option is strictly a 12‑month bridge.
The catch for some: free enrollment via Microsoft Account sync has sparked privacy concerns. Tying ESU eligibility to account data and cloud syncing feels like a trade‑off that nudges users deeper into the Microsoft ecosystem. Privacy advocates and some community discussions have decried the implied lock‑in, especially for those who prefer local accounts. For consumers who value their privacy, the $30 fee might be worth avoiding the account linkage, but either way, ESU is a temporary patch.
Alternative Paths: Linux, Cloud PCs, and the Unsupported Route
For users with incompatible hardware and no budget for new devices, alternative OS migrations are gaining traction. Linux distributions like Ubuntu, Linux Mint, and lightweight Debian derivatives offer a free, supported environment for basic computing tasks—web browsing, document editing, media consumption. The learning curve is real, and application compatibility often requires Wine, virtual machines, or cloud‑based alternatives, but community‑driven workshops and regional adoption—especially in cost‑sensitive markets like Brazil and India—show this is a viable path for many.
Another option is Desktop‑as‑a‑Service: Microsoft’s own Windows 365 Cloud PC streams a fully managed Windows 11 desktop to any device, turning an aging laptop into a thin client. It’s a subscription‑based model that shifts cost from hardware to monthly fees, ideal for businesses with remote workforces or individuals needing temporary access to a supported OS. The reliability of internet connectivity remains the critical variable.
Then there are the unofficial workarounds. Tools like Tiny11 strip Windows 11 to its essentials, bypassing hardware checks during installation. They can give new life to old hardware, but the price is an unsupported, potentially unstable system that may break with future feature updates. For a secondary PC used for experimentation, it might be fun; for a primary workhorse handling sensitive data, it’s a gamble not worth taking.
Business and Regulatory Ripples
Enterprise IT departments have been planning for this moment for years, but the deadline is still causing last‑minute scrambles. Large organizations typically refresh hardware on 3‑5 year cycles, and many postponed upgrades during the pandemic’s supply chain chaos. Now, they face a dual pressure: replace aging hardware and meet security compliance. Industry consultants in affected regions estimate that migration and refresh costs could eat up a significant chunk of annual IT budgets, especially for small and medium businesses.
Compliance adds another layer of urgency. Financial firms bound by PCI DSS, healthcare providers under HIPAA, and public sector agencies with cybersecurity mandates must run supported software. An unsupported Windows 10 endpoint could trigger audit findings and regulatory penalties. The ESU program can bridge the gap, but it must be documented as a temporary measure with a clear migration plan.
Regional Spotlight: Why Markets Like Brazil Face Steeper Hills
The global device count—often cited as “around 600 million”—is a rough aggregate meant to convey scale, not a precise audit. Market share data from StatCounter shows Windows 10 still held about half of desktop Windows installs in Brazil in mid‑2025. In price‑sensitive markets, where disposable income for new PCs is limited, the hardware replacement hurdle is higher. ESU and staggered migrations will be common, but they prolong the security exposure. Local IT teams must prioritize endpoints that touch sensitive data and consider creative solutions like cloud desktops or Linux for non‑critical roles.
Your Action Plan: What to Do Right Now
The 30‑day window before October 14 demands swift, decisive action. Here’s a prioritized checklist:
- Inventory Your Devices: Run the PC Health Check on every machine. For businesses, use management tools to pull TPM, Secure Boot, and CPU details. Identify which PCs are Windows 11 eligible and which are not.
- Prioritize Upgrades: Move internet‑facing and mission‑critical systems first. These are the most attractive targets for attackers.
- Enroll in ESU for Holdouts: For machines that can’t be upgraded immediately, decide on the ESU enrollment path. If privacy is a concern, weigh the $30 option against the free Microsoft Account method. Enroll before the deadline to avoid a gap in coverage.
- Back Up Relentlessly: Before any OS upgrade or major change, ensure full backups. Windows Backup to OneDrive or a local external drive can save you from disaster.
- Harden Unpatched Systems: If you must run an unpatched Windows 10 PC temporarily, isolate it from sensitive networks, enforce application allowlisting, and strictly require multi‑factor authentication for any accounts used on it.
- Budget for Hardware: Start procurement now. Factor in the cost of new devices, Windows 11 licenses (if needed), and potentially Windows 365 subscriptions for short‑term capacity.
- Test Before Rollout: Pilot Windows 11 on a small set of devices to catch driver or application compatibility issues before a mass migration.
The Big Picture: Security Imperative vs. Accessibility
Microsoft’s push for a more secure baseline through TPM 2.0 and Secure Boot is sound engineering. These features enable defenses against firmware attacks and ransomware that were impossible with legacy BIOS systems. However, the hardened requirements also accelerate the obsolescence of still‑functional hardware in lower‑income households and regions. The one‑year ESU offer partially mitigates this, but it remains a paid patch—literally and figuratively.
The tension between security and inclusivity isn’t new, but this transition’s scale makes it a defining moment. Community backlash against forced migrations and account‑based enrollment underscores a deeper desire for user choice and transparent lifespans.
